Well! It has occurred to me--but stay.

If I read you what I have written and intend sending to him by post to-night it will explain itself.

"My dear Tom Pinch." That's rather familiar perhaps,' said Martin, suddenly remembering that he was proud when they had last met, 'but I call him my dear Tom Pinch because he likes it, and it pleases him.' 'Very right, and very kind,' said Mary.
'Exactly so!' cried Martin.

'It's as well to be kind whenever one can; and, as I said before, he really is an excellent fellow.

"My dear Tom Pinch--I address this under cover to Mrs Lupin, at the Blue Dragon, and have begged her in a short note to deliver it to you without saying anything about it elsewhere; and to do the same with all future letters she may receive from me.
